Output 172d867f3fe415d9f71a84c47637b4c90f5638aa1e9295139732741240484186:16

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2a961b921686cc0c75656b6d0152d7e86b2b263 OP_EQUAL
address
ABe9UXJ4Cy6i5jbumbk8S1nZ9PWwyuc2o6
transaction
172d867f3fe415d9f71a84c47637b4c90f5638aa1e9295139732741240484186